In this video I show you how I made the deadlift blocks at Untamed Strength out of spare horse stall mats. Deadlift blocks can be used for block pulls or deficit deadlifts.

Hey Alan, I work for a rubber manufacturing company. Soapy water helps to lubricate your box knife when cutting mats. Just dip your knife whenever the cutting feels 'sticky'. Try it out :) Cheers

LUBE your blade. Seriously. 3 in 1 oil, wd 40, anything like that will make the box cutter slice through the mats like butter.
